My old truck had 20"s, new one has 22"s for the summer and 18"s for the winter. IMO, no matter which one you go with there's always a trade off. 22"s will handle better, less sidewall flex but yes are little more harsh on the bumps

There are zero benefits to a 22 except bling factor, and cornering on a racetrack. Tires are more, ride is rougher, you cant take rocky trails. I want to ditch my 20's and go back to 18".
